Chaat Masala Potatoes with Yoghurt

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 medium-sized potatoes (russet or Yukon gold)
  • 2 tbsp chaat masala
  • 1 cup plain full-fat yoghurt (or Greek yoghurt)
  • ¼ cup fresh cilantro leaves (chopped)
  • Salt to taste

Instructions

  1. Boil the potatoes: Wash the potatoes thoroughly, place them in a pot filled with water, and bring to a boil. Cook for 15-20 minutes until tender. Drain and let cool before peeling.
  2. Prepare the yoghurt sauce: In a bowl, mix the yoghurt with salt and chopped cilantro. Set aside.
  3. Spice the potatoes: Cut cooled potatoes into bite-sized pieces. Sprinkle chaat masala over them and toss gently until evenly coated.
  4. Assemble the dish: Transfer spiced potatoes to a serving platter, drizzle with yoghurt sauce or serve it on the side.
  5. Garnish: Sprinkle additional chopped cilantro and extra chaat masala if desired before serving.
